The ATSAM4S4BB-MNR belongs to the category of microcontrollers.
It is primarily used for embedded systems and applications that require high-performance computing capabilities.
The ATSAM4S4BB-MNR comes in a compact package, suitable for surface mount technology (SMT) assembly.
This microcontroller is designed to provide efficient and reliable control for various electronic devices and systems.
The ATSAM4S4BB-MNR is typically packaged in reels or trays, with a quantity of 250 units per reel/tray.
The ATSAM4S4BB-MNR has a total of 64 pins, which are assigned to various functions such as GPIO, communication interfaces, and analog inputs. The pin configuration is as follows:
(Pin Number) (Pin Name) (Function) 1 PA0 GPIO 2 PA1 GPIO 3 PA2 GPIO ... 63 PB30 UART1RX 64 PB31 UART1TX
The ATSAM4S4BB-MNR operates based on the principles of the ARM Cortex-M4 microcontroller architecture. It executes instructions stored in its flash memory, interacts with peripherals through various communication interfaces, and processes data to control connected devices or systems.
The ATSAM4S4BB-MNR is suitable for a wide range of applications, including but not limited to: - Industrial automation - Internet of Things (IoT) devices - Consumer electronics - Automotive systems - Medical equipment
While the ATSAM4S4BB-MNR offers unique features and specifications, there are alternative microcontrollers available in the market that can be considered as alternatives. Some notable alternatives include: - STM32F4 series by STMicroelectronics - LPC4300 series by NXP Semiconductors - PIC32MZ series by Microchip Technology
These alternative models offer similar capabilities and can be evaluated based on specific project requirements.
In conclusion, the ATSAM4S4BB-MNR is a high-performance microcontroller with advanced features and versatile applications. Its efficient processing, low power consumption, and integrated peripherals make it an ideal choice for various electronic systems and devices.
Sure! Here are 10 common questions and answers related to the application of ATSAM4S4BB-MNR in technical solutions:
Q: What is ATSAM4S4BB-MNR? A: ATSAM4S4BB-MNR is a microcontroller from Microchip's SAM4S series, designed for embedded applications.
Q: What are the key features of ATSAM4S4BB-MNR? A: Some key features include a 32-bit ARM Cortex-M4 processor, 256KB Flash memory, 48KB SRAM, multiple communication interfaces, and various peripherals.
Q: What are the typical applications of ATSAM4S4BB-MNR? A: ATSAM4S4BB-MNR is commonly used in industrial automation, consumer electronics, IoT devices, smart meters, and other embedded systems.
Q: How can I program ATSAM4S4BB-MNR? A: You can program ATSAM4S4BB-MNR using the Atmel Studio IDE or other compatible development environments like Keil or IAR Embedded Workbench.
Q: What programming language is used for ATSAM4S4BB-MNR? A: The most common programming language for ATSAM4S4BB-MNR is C/C++, although assembly language can also be used for specific optimizations.
Q: Can I use Arduino with ATSAM4S4BB-MNR? A: While ATSAM4S4BB-MNR is not natively supported by the Arduino IDE, it is possible to use it with some modifications and additional libraries.
Q: What kind of peripherals does ATSAM4S4BB-MNR support? A: ATSAM4S4BB-MNR supports various peripherals such as UART, SPI, I2C, USB, ADC, PWM, timers, and more, making it versatile for different applications.
Q: Is ATSAM4S4BB-MNR suitable for low-power applications? A: Yes, ATSAM4S4BB-MNR has several power-saving features like sleep modes, peripheral clock gating, and event system, making it suitable for low-power designs.
Q: Can ATSAM4S4BB-MNR communicate with other microcontrollers or devices? A: Yes, ATSAM4S4BB-MNR supports various communication interfaces like UART, SPI, and I2C, allowing it to communicate with other microcontrollers or external devices.
Q: Where can I find documentation and support for ATSAM4S4BB-MNR? A: You can find datasheets, application notes, and other resources on the Microchip website. Additionally, online forums and communities are available for support and discussions related to ATSAM4S4BB-MNR.